Cultural Context
Etymology
Composed of mountain and shell. Mountain cape.

Frequently Asked Questions
What does 岬 mean in Japanese?
岬 means headland, cape, spit, promontory.
How do you read 岬?
On'yomi: コウ (KOU). Kun'yomi: みさき (misaki).
How many strokes does 岬 have?
岬 has 8 strokes. Its radical is 山 (mountain).
